Bis-Aminoethoxyethane/Guanidine HCl Copolymer

INCI: BIS-AMINOETHOXYETHANE/GUANIDINE HCL COPOLYMER

A synthetic film-forming polymer that gives hair flexible hold and humidity resistance without heavy buildup.

beautyhaircarefilm-former

In plain English

This ingredient is a man-made polymer that coats each hair strand with a thin, flexible film. It helps hold your hairstyle in place, reduces frizz by blocking moisture, and doesn't flake or feel stiff like some older hairspray ingredients. It's often used in styling products for a natural, touchable finish.

What it is

A synthetic copolymer created by reacting bis-aminoethoxyethane with guanidine hydrochloride. It belongs to the polyguanidine family and is designed specifically for hair care as a film-forming agent.

How it works

When applied to hair, the polymer forms a clear, flexible film around each strand. This film physically locks in the hair's shape, resists humidity that would otherwise cause frizz, and holds curls or waves without making hair feel crunchy or sticky.

Pros

Flexible hold without crunch

Unlike older hairspray polymers that leave hair stiff, this copolymer creates a pliable film that allows natural movement while still holding the style.

Humidity-resistant frizz control

The film blocks moisture from the air, which helps prevent frizz and keeps styles intact even in damp weather.

Cons and cautions

Synthetic and not biodegradable

As a man-made polymer, it does not break down easily in the environment, which may be a concern for eco-conscious users.

Potential buildup with frequent use

Without occasional clarifying washes, the polymer can accumulate on hair, leading to dullness or weighed-down strands.

Usage tips

Use a clarifying shampoo once a week if you use products with this ingredient daily.
Apply styling products containing this polymer to damp hair for even distribution and best hold.
Avoid applying directly to the scalp if you have sensitive skin; focus on mid-lengths and ends.

Safety summary

Considered safe for use in cosmetics at typical concentrations. Low irritation and comedogenic risk. No known serious safety concerns, though long-term scalp accumulation data is limited.

Research notes

Limited peer-reviewed studies specifically on this copolymer, but it is chemically similar to other polyguanidine film-formers that have been evaluated for safety by cosmetic ingredient review panels. Most evidence comes from manufacturer safety data and industry use.

Common label clues

Typical concentration
0.5% to 5% in rinse-off or leave-on formulas
Regulatory status
Approved for use in cosmetics in the US, EU, and other major markets. No specific concentration restrictions are listed, but it must be used according to good manufacturing practices.
Common uses
Styling gels, Hair sprays, Curl creams, Leave-in conditioners
Environmental note
As a synthetic polymer, it is not readily biodegradable. Some jurisdictions are reviewing the environmental impact of such polymers, but it is currently widely used.
